I don't think this is supported.
What I guess you could do is to place a small symbol at
one end of the line, and a large symbol at the other end
(using geomtransform start / end), and then add symbols
with an intermediate size in between (using gap and
initialgap - will probably give some problems with symbol
overlap at the end of the line...).
